Emily Farrell Honored as CCC Player of the Week for Second Time This Season

CCC Release

New Fairfield, Conn. native averaged 15.0 points & 6.7 assists per game in 3-0 week

SPRINGFIELD, Mass. (December 10, 2018) – Junior guard Emily Farrell (New Fairfield, Conn.) of the Western New England University women's basketball team has been recognized as the Commonwealth Coast Conference (CCC) Player of the Week for the second time this season, the league office announced on Monday morning.

Farrell and the Golden Bears wrapped up their first semester slate with a 3-0 record last week to extend their winning streak to five games heading into the break. Western New England picked up a 72-58 CCC win at Gordon on Tuesday, before defeating RPI (69-54) and MCLA (79-61) in non-conference play on Thursday and Saturday, respectively.

Farrell led the way for the Golden Bears, averaging 15.0 points and 6.7 assists per game while shooting 54.2 percent from the field, 57.1 percent from beyond the arc, and 88.2 percent from the free throw line.

She opened the week with 18 points, seven assists and three rebounds against the Fighting Scots, before recording 13 points, seven assists, three boards and two steals in the win over RPI. In Saturday's semester finale at MCLA, she finished with 14 points, six assists and one steal in the 18-point triumph.

Through ten contests this season, Farrell ranks third in the CCC in points per game (15.1) and second in assists per game (4.9). She is also averaging 3.8 rebounds and 1.9 steals per game.

Western New England (8-2, 3-0 CCC) will be off for the next three weeks, before returning to action on Thursday, January 3 with a CCC matchup at Endicott College.
